The Montera was beautiful and beautifully maintained. The landscaping and the architecture of the place were just gorgeous. I want to live there. The staff was wonderful, and the lady during the tour was really good. The room was really nice, roomy, and spacious. The residents seem happy, 'cause there were residents hanging out in the front area. They have a whole level of care for memory care, which is a different area separate from the other residents that don't need that much care. They have a beauty salon, a pool, daily activities, exercise, and game nights. They have like 2 or 3 activities every day. It is expensive, but for the second person, the price really drops. It's almost $3000 for one person, for the room, food, and everything, but the second person was only $800. You get a discount for a couple. The food is like done by a top chef. It's like gourmet. They have these cookies that the chef made, and they were just to die for, they're so good, and they melt in your mouth.

Waterford Terrace Retirement Community is a happy place. The people are generally clean and happy. It's a pleasant place to be. Everybody is very engaged and the people are doing a lot. They ask about my father when they don't see him come down for dinner. He's enjoying it. The food is great. We love it. We looked at the one-bedroom and the studio. We liked the studio because it was very spacious and there was enough room for Dad. They have a breakfast bar every Thursday, they did Oktoberfest, there's a theater, a library, a van that will take you to your doctor, and laundry rooms. Everything's convenient. He gets three meals a day and they put out cookies in the afternoon daily.

The general appearance of Waterford Terrace Retirement Community was great, and the tour, facilities, and all the amenities were great. A one-bedroom apartment was $4,000, which was way out of my price range, and that was the cheapest one, plus I had to put down a deposit, so I would have to pay about $10,000 to $12,000 just to move in. The person who accommodated me, Ashley, was fine and showed me and my brother-in-law everything that was down there. We saw the home theater, recreation room, game room, and where to eat. She said if we have special diets, it needs to be written and given to the chef. Everything was perfect, but out of my price range. I talked to one lady who's living there, and she said it's a great place to live. Everything's immaculate, the grounds was great, everything was clean, and nothing was out of place. If I had a question, Ashley answered right away, and answered pretty straightforward.

My husband stayed at Arbor Hills Nursing Center. It was a little better than the previous place my husband stayed, but there were a few incidents that shouldn't be happening in a nursing home. It was nicer, brighter, and cleaner, but one time when my husband and I were sitting in the lobby, some woman in a wheelchair was flat on her back and she was wheeling around and couldn't see what she was doing. Nobody was with her and there was nobody at the front desk. I went back to where the nurses were and I told one of the guys there about the woman and they said, "Yeah, she does that a lot." I told them she's out there by herself and there's nobody there. When I came back, the woman was banging against the glass of the aviary with live birds inside, and nobody said or did anything. It was not a good impression. My husband was getting physical therapy there, which is the one thing I liked about the place. They had a really good physical therapist, but there was one time they were showing my husband how to make rice crispy treats and there were people there that were old and senile making a mess, and it wasn’t anything my husband wanted to do. I just think they need to find out what these people are interested in. They did have music and people were singing along, so that was good. I just thought that it's not a place for my husband. He hated the food, quit eating, and lost about 50 pounds. The lobby was beautiful, but the rooms were tiny.

My brother and I live in Waterford Terrace Retirement Community. It is a very good place to live with good meals, attractive walls with art prints, spacious apartments, and very nice employees. I tell my friends it's like living on a cruise ship that never leaves port. They serve three meals a day. We have an activity director on-staff. We have bingo, Wii games, poker, an activity room where people gather and do several activities, a few art classes, exercise classes every day, and bus trips to local places to visit, museums and other places of interest as well as meal out at the participant's cost. I've lived here two years and I really love it. It is independent living though healthcare caregivers are available for hire to take care of personal needs for those who are no longer quite independent. We're well fed and there are enough activities to keep us busy.
